Iran’s national soccer team left a note at the World Cup for fans that drew attention to the U.S. strike on a school in Minab, Iran, which killed at least 168 people, many of whom were children. Chris Cuomo discusses the strikes and how they are radicalizing people against the United States.
The news comes as Vice President JD Vance announced that Iran agreed to invite nuclear inspectors back into the country as a first step toward permanently ending its nuclear weapons program. However, Iran then denied any “new commitments” on inspections. Former Middle East peace negotiator Aaron David Miller and former deputy national security adviser KT McFarland make sense of the conflicting messages.

 | Supreme Court rules against Rastafarian inmate in religious freedom case
The U.S. Supreme Court ruled 6-3 that a Rastafari man cannot seek damages from state prison guards in Louisiana who forcibly cut his dreadlocks. Legendary reggae musician Peter Hinds, a Rastafarian, tells “Katie Pavlich Tonight” the decision could put inmates of other faiths at risk: “I think it’s probably going to have a domino effect.”
